Faatina is a beautiful Arabic name for girls that carries deep linguistic roots and poetic meaning. Derived from classical Arabic vocabulary, this name evokes images of charm, enchantment, and captivating beauty. Popular in Muslim communities worldwide, Faatina represents more than just a name—it embodies a quality of magnetic personality and graceful presence that has made it enduring across generations.

Meaning of Faatina

The name Faatina comes directly from the Arabic language, specifically from the root ف-ت-ن (f-t-n). This triliteral root gives rise to several related words in Arabic, including ‘fitnah’ (فتنة), which in classical usage meant ‘test’ or ‘trial,’ but in modern contexts often refers to something that captivates or fascinates. Faatina is the feminine active participle form, meaning ‘she who captivates’ or ‘the enchanting one.’ The name emphasizes feminine qualities of charm and allure, making it particularly popular in poetic and literary contexts. Unlike some Arabic names that have religious connotations, Faatina focuses on human qualities of personality and presence.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Faatina originates from classical Arabic and has been used in Arab cultures for centuries. While not mentioned in the Quran, it appears in classical Arabic poetry and literature as a descriptor of captivating beauty and charm. The name gained popularity across the Muslim world through cultural exchange and literary traditions. In modern times, it remains particularly common in Arab countries, though variations appear in Persian, Urdu, and other languages influenced by Arabic. The name’s appeal lies in its elegant sound and positive meaning, making it a timeless choice that transcends specific regional boundaries while maintaining its Arabic linguistic heritage.

Frequently Asked Questions About Faatina

What does Faatina mean?

Faatina means 'captivating,' 'enchanting,' or 'alluring' in Arabic. It comes from the root ف-ت-ن (f-t-n), which relates to charm and fascination.

Is Faatina a boy or girl name?

Faatina is exclusively a girl's name. It is the feminine form of the Arabic name Fatin, with the '-a' ending indicating feminine gender in Arabic grammar.

What is the origin of Faatina?

Faatina originates from classical Arabic language and culture. While used across the Muslim world, its linguistic roots and formation are specifically Arabic, not derived from Persian, Urdu, or other regional languages.
